In the USA, medical insurance is a volunteer issue, yet lots of people are involuntarily without protection. There is no assurance for many people under the age of 65 that they will certainly be qualified for or able to afford to purchase or preserve medical insurance. Virtually seven out of every 10 Americans under age 65 years are covered by employment-based health and wellness insurance, either from their work or via a moms and dad or partner. A modification in insurance policy costs or terms, in addition to changes in earnings, health, marriage status, regards to work, or public plans, can cause a loss or gain of wellness insurance protection. For about one-third of the uninsured populace, being without insurance coverage is a momentary or one-time disruption of protection, and the mean duration of a duration without insurance coverage is in between 5 and 6 months. Given that the mid-1990s, enhances in employment-based insurance coverage have actually been offset by stable or decreasing prices of public and independently bought coverage. * Completely, concerning 83 percent of the nonelderly populace is covered by employment-based, specific and public strategies. Some people report greater than one resource of insurance coverage over the training course of a year.
